The Art of Ergonomic Design

Ergonomic design is a meticulous process that prioritizes the well-being and efficiency of users. It involves understanding human factors such as body physiology and work habits to create products, systems, and workplaces that are safe, comfortable, and productive.

By incorporating ergonomic principles, designers can minimize the risk of musculoskeletal disorders and optimize user satisfaction. Ultimately, ergonomic design aims to create a harmonious relationship between humans and their work settings.

Contemporary Minimalism: Furnishings for a Crisp Look

In today's rapidly evolving world, many individuals seek a sense of tranquility and order within their living spaces. This is where modern minimalism comes into play, offering a streamlined aesthetic that emphasizes functionality and simplicity. Minimalist furniture designs often feature clean lines, straightforward shapes, and neutral color palettes. These pieces are crafted from high-quality materials like wood, metal, or glass, creating a sense of sophistication and durability. A minimalist living room might include a sleek sofa with padded seats, paired with a low-profile coffee table and accent chairs that offer both comfort and style.

Beyond its aesthetic appeal, modern minimalist furniture also promotes a sense of spaciousness and airiness. By minimizing clutter and unnecessary items, a minimalist space seems larger and more inviting. This design philosophy encourages homeowners to focus on the essential elements, allowing them to design a truly personalized and calming environment.

  • Incorporate neutral color palettes such as white, gray, beige, or black for a cohesive look.
  • Opt for furniture with clean lines and simple silhouettes to maintain the minimalist aesthetic.
  • Utilize natural materials like wood or linen to add warmth and texture to the space.
